Museu Carlos Machado, located in Ponta Delgada, Azores, is a historic museum housed in a former convent. The collection focuses on the natural history and cultural heritage of the Azores, showcasing artifacts ranging from taxidermy specimens to art pieces. The museum’s layout includes multiple levels, allowing for a comprehensive exploration of its exhibits. Tours typically last around two hours, and the museum offers free entry on Sundays, making it accessible to a wide audience.
Visitors can expect to see a diverse collection featuring taxidermy birds, mammals, and fish, which has garnered praise for its interesting and sometimes unique displays. Notable pieces include works by regional artists such as Canto da Maia and various natural history artifacts that provide insight into the geology and ecology of the Azores. Overall, the museum serves as an informative stop for those interested in the rich history and biodiversity of the region.

Núcleo de Santa Bárbara is a contemporary art museum located in Ponta Delgada, Azores. It specializes in the work of local artists, notably showcasing pieces by modernist sculptor Ernesto Canto da Maya. The museum features a small collection spread across a few rooms, allowing visitors to explore the exhibits in less than an hour. Access is generally straightforward, and entry fees are typically around €2. However, most informational materials are available only in Portuguese.
The museum often highlights Canto da Maya’s works, which emphasize naturalism, providing insight into his artistic journey from 1890 to 1981. While reviews indicate a focus on one primary exhibition, the museum sometimes features works from other Azorean artists. Visitors can expect an intimate experience with contemporary art reflecting the cultural heritage of the region.
